  • Speed
    StackBlitz is known for its quick load times and fast editing capabilities, making it ideal for rapid development and testing.
  • Ease of Use
    The interface is intuitive and user-friendly, allowing developers to get started quickly without a steep learning curve.
  • Zero-Setup
    Users can write, compile, and run code directly in the browser without any setup or configuration required.
  • Integrations
    StackBlitz integrates seamlessly with GitHub, allowing for easy import and export of repositories.
  • WebContainers
    StackBlitz uses WebContainers to run Node.js applications in the browser, providing a near-native development experience.
  • Collaboration
    Real-time collaboration features allow multiple users to work on the same project simultaneously, similar to Google Docs.

Possible disadvantages

  • Limited Plugins
    Unlike traditional IDEs like VSCode or IntelliJ, StackBlitz has a limited ecosystem of plugins and extensions.
  • Online Dependency
    StackBlitz requires an internet connection to function, which can be a limitation for developers who need to work offline.
  • Performance
    For very large projects or those requiring extensive computational resources, performance may degrade compared to local development environments.
  • Mobile Accessibility
    While StackBlitz is accessible on mobile devices, the user experience is not as optimized as it is on desktop browsers.
  • Limited Framework Support
    Although StackBlitz supports many popular frameworks, it doesn't support all frameworks or versions, which could be limiting for some projects.
  • Storage and Persistence
    Files and data are stored in the cloud, which might raise concerns around data privacy and persistence for some users.

  • Vircadia: 2023.2.X “Selene” Release
    Vircadia is an open source (Apache 2.0) metaverse ecosystem consisting of a high performance real-time server architecture (C++), web SDK (TS), and web client (TS). Source: almost 3 years ago
  • FLAC 1.3.4
    Not pre-baked. I work on https://vircadia.com/ -- it has to give every user their own audio mix to account for their 3D position. This means codec costs add up fast. You can't just encode once and stream the same thing to a dozen people. - Source: Hacker News / over 4 years ago
